Lets compare it to my 2nd truck.
1990 F150 extended cab
Length216.1 in.
Overall width without mirrors79.0 in.
Height74.6 in.
Wheelbase138.8 in.

2024 Maverick
Length 199.7 in.
Width, without mirrors 72.6 in.
Height 68.7 in.
Wheelbase 121.1 in.
In 1970 the F150 did not exist. The F100 shortbed (119in long) was a bit smaller than the Maverick (120in long). The F100 became the F150 in 1976 and the shortbed grew to 205in. The current 2024 shortbed is 209in long. Your 1990 extended cab F150 uses the longbed frame with a shortbed on it to end up at 216in long.

Here is a video comparing a 2003 Ford Ranger SC 2WD vs a 2022 Ford Maverick AWD and dimensions. Only issue he incorrectly said the Ranger had more ground clearance based on the two in the video. The 2003 Ranger 2wd had 6.7 inches of ground clearance. Compared to a 2022 Ford Maverick FWD of 8.3 or an AWD of 8.6. Must be with the body on frame design made it harder or higher to access on the Ranger, which made it appear having a higher ground clearance.
